Financial systems, engineered like infrastructure.

Banks and fintechs run mission-critical plants. They just call them platforms. Stemma applies industrial engineering discipline to financial systems: deterministic data paths, auditable pipelines, and failure modes designed on paper before they happen in production.

We build and modernise the machinery of finance: payment flows, reconciliation engines, regulatory reporting pipelines and risk calculation platforms. Everything is versioned, validated and traceable, because in finance, 'who changed this number and when' is a contractual question.

Our teams treat a reconciliation break the way plant engineers treat an unplanned stop: instrument it, find the root cause, and engineer it out of the system.

Payments & reconciliation platforms

High-volume matching engines with full audit trails and explicit exception handling.

Regulatory reporting pipelines

Deterministic data lineage from source systems to submission. No spreadsheet archaeology.

Risk & pricing engines

Validated calculation services with versioned models and reproducible runs.

Legacy modernisation

Strangler-pattern migrations off end-of-life cores, with parallel-run evidence before cutover.
